Thai police seize record 4.49 million meth tablets

AP Bangkok
Thai police have seized 4.49 million methamphetamine pills found in an apartment in the largest meth bust ever in Bangkok.

Deputy Prime Minister Chalerm Yubumrung said today the tablets and 60 kilograms of crystal meth were smuggled from Myanmar.

He said they were destined for sales in the capital city and nearby provinces.

The value of the drugs, hidden in dozens of pieces of luggage, was estimated at 1.5 billion baht (USD 50 million).

Police said they arrested three suspects, including a 16-year-old boy, and confiscated four pistols from them.

One of the suspects said they were hired to look after the drugs.
 

Thailand is a transit country for illegal drugs entering the international market, with millions of methamphetamine pills trafficked through the borders last year.
